Two D.C. organizations seek scribes

The Motion Picture Association of America needs a speechwriter, and a lobbying firm has a contract gig.

The Motion Picture Association of America is looking for a deputy director, corporate communications/speechwriter to work out of its D.C. office โ€œdrafting speeches, talking points, op-eds, and other communications products.โ€

Brainstorm Creative Resources is recruiting a corporate communications writer for a six-month contract in at a lobbying firm in Washington, D.C. โ€œThe writer will join our client’s โ€˜Speakers Bureauโ€™ team. This group will be working to build a roster of standout speakers for sessions of varying size and scope, that will take place at the organization’s annual policy conference in March.โ€
